Transaction 4891e7fa6e6a280e0f945b9d5e223e44748216c201c3c9919bc9ab8156bb5118

1 Input
1 Outputs
  • 4891e7fa6e6a280e0f945b9d5e223e44748216c201c3c9919bc9ab8156bb5118:0
  • value  2386709
    address  18VwtadWZ37dupLJLA77bFPrT5AKfExVww